  3. I'll assume you have a good but not great PC from a large manufacturer. If you purchased this within the last two years you can get this video card most likely, http://www.newegg.com/Product/Product.aspx?Item=N82E16814130531&cm_re=evga_gt_240-_-14-130-531-_-Product If you don't go with that at least make sure that the card you purchase does not require a 6 or 8-pin PCI-E connector as your computer most likely doesn't have any. One idea that I would try if I didn't know what my system could hold would be to call the manufacturer and tell them I would like to upgrade and ask them what they have available for that pc. Once they tell you the options that they want to sell you go on Newegg.com and price compare. If you want to go with a cheaper card you can try the GT 220s and higher, but with Fallout 3 being such a demanding game the GT 240 with GDDR5 memory would create a much better gaming experience. When you do get a card make sure and keep the anti-aliasing(AA) at only 2x, more would overtax your system and you'd end up with unplayable framerates. Also setting the resolution to 1280x720 or lower should help. If it is still choppy try lowering other graphics settings until it looks smooth. I thought I would update my answer as there is some other misleading answers on here. A HD 4850 is a much more powerful card than a GT 240, this is true. However, it is very unlikely you have a power supply with the proper PCI-E connectors and enough power to run a HD 4850. The HD 4670 is a good card. Until the GT 220s and 240s canme out it was the best card you could buy that didn't require PCI-E connectors. Now though, the GT 240 outperforms the HD 4670 by about 20%. The 40nm manufacturing process of the GT 240 allows for higher clock speeds and it also has the latest memory interface, GDDR5.
